Below are the number of COVID-19 cases, active cases, and deaths recorded on Monday, September 20, 2021 in Union County, Arkansas, the United States and the world. Additionally, local and state testing, recovery, hospitalization and vaccine information is provided.
The data was gathered from the Arkansas Department of Health for Union County and Arkansas, and from Johns Hopkins University for the U.S. and world.
Union County
5,304 cases (+4)
151 active cases (-10)
5,025 recoveries (+14)
126 deaths (+0)
42,500 tests performed
37,196 negative test results
25,513 vaccine doses administered (+117)
36.3% county population fully immunized
In the Southwest hospital region of the state, where Union County sits, 165 people were hospitalized due to COVID-19 Monday including 81 in intensive care units and 49 on ventilator support. Additionally, there were 375 pediatric COVID-19 cases active in the in the region Monday, out of a total of 6,442 pediatric cases identified in the region.
